==Athletics== [[file:Scranton athletics logo.png|thumb|100px|Scranton athletics monogram]] Scranton athletes compete at the [[National Collegiate Athletic Association|NCAA]] [[Division III (NCAA)|Division III]]. In 2007, Scranton joined the newly formed [[Landmark Conference]], which ended a long history with the Middle Atlantic/Freedom Conference. [[File:Scrantonrugby.jpg|thumb|left|170px|The [[Scranton Norseman Rugby]] team in October 2007]] The university offers 19 varsity sports and has won national championships in Men's Basketball in 1976 and 1983 and Women's Basketball in 1985.<ref>{{Cite web |url=http://uscranton.prestosports.com/recognition/NCAA_Championships-_Final_Four_-_Tournament_Appearances |title=Scranton Athletics {{!}} The University of Scranton |access-date=2016-09-21}}</ref> The university's basketball teams play at the John Long Center located in the heart of the campus. The university's soccer and field hockey teams play at Fitzpatrick Field, also on campus. Scranton's athletics teams include basketball, cross country, golf, lacrosse, soccer, swimming, tennis, and track and field. Men's only sports are baseball and wrestling while women's activities include field hockey, softball, and volleyball. In February 2012, the university fully acquired the South Side Sports Complex in Scranton. The complex was converted into NCAA-regulation fields for soccer, baseball, and softball. The complex includes a child's play area and public basketball courts.<ref>{{cite news |last=Hall |first=Sarah |title=University of Scranton in planning process for South Side Complex |url=http://thetimes-tribune.com/news/university-of-scranton-in-planning-process-for-south-side-complex-1.1329773 |access-date=25 July 2012 |newspaper=The Scranton Times Tribune |date=14 June 2012}}</ref> In February 2016, the athletic director suspended the Men's and Women's Swimming and Diving team from the [[Landmark Conference]] championship meet for alleged hazing.<ref>{{Cite news |url=http://wnep.com/2016/02/19/swim-teams-at-u-of-s-suspended-over-misconduct-allegations/ |last=Madtaloni |first=Carmella |title=University of Scranton Swim Teams Suspended Over Misconduct Allegations |date=2016-02-19 |website=WNEP.com |publisher=[[WNEP-TV]] |access-date=2017-01-22}}</ref><ref>{{Cite news |url=http://thetimes-tribune.com/news/university-of-scranton-suspends-swim-teams-amid-investigation-1.2009433 |title=University of Scranton suspends swim teams amid investigation |last=Wind |first=Kyle |date=2016-02-20 |work=[[The Scranton Times-Tribune|Times-Tribune]] |location=[[Scranton, Pennsylvania|Scranton, Pa.]] |access-date=2017-01-21}}</ref> In fall 2016, women's golf was added to the athletics program. They debuted with a 5β0 victory in September 2016.<ref>{{Cite web |url=http://athletics.scranton.edu/sports/wgolf/2016-17/releases/20160913srv8bl |title=Scranton Athletics|date=13 September 2016}}</ref>
